#[derive(Copy, Clone)]
pub enum Lanes {
AB,
}
#[derive(Copy, Clone)]
pub enum Shuffle {
AAAA,
}
#[inline(always)]
fn shuffle_lanes(x: u64x4, control: Shuffle) -> u64x4 {
unsafe {
use core::arch::x86_64::_mm256_permute4x64_epi64 as perm;
match control {
Shuffle::AAAA => perm(x.into_bits(), 0b00_00_00_00).into_bits(),
}
}
}
#[inline]
fn blend_lanes(x: u64x4, y: u64x4, control: Lanes) -> u64x4 {
unsafe {
use core::arch::x86_64::_mm256_blend_epi32 as blend;
match control {
Lanes::AB => blend(x.into_bits(), y.into_bits(), 0b00_00_11_11).into_bits(),
}
}
}
